What's the Short Version?

The Equipment Operator safely and efficiently locates product by using a radio frequency (RF) unit, manually pulls product from locations, and transports product to various departments and/or locations. They process a portion of customer orders throughout the production day and restock product into bins.

 

What Will You Be Doing?

  • Operate powered lift equipment to move product and materials as assigned using a radio frequency (RF) unit to scan movement of product, identify locations, etc.
  • Load, unload, move, stack, and stage product.
  • Restock, pick, and pack product for customer orders.
  • Inspect assigned equipment daily at start of shift; is responsible for checking out equipment and returning in same condition on a daily basis.
  • Follow procedures for proper care and use of equipment, to include keys.
  • Adhere to all safety requirements and guidelines.
  • Complete and maintain SanMar's Lift Operator Certification in compliance with OSHA guidelines every three years.
